Hello,
I finished all the boards of the Pearl 2 and have a couple of questions I am hoping to get some feedback on.

1) The boards are not mounted in a chassis at this point, so maybe this is due to open air. I used a dual mono cap mx type of power supply feeding the standard regulators on the Pearl 2 boards. When attempting to null out the DC offset, I get some plus minus drift which never settles exactly down. Is this drift common? If so, how close to 0 is good enough?

2) When installing a different resistor in R20 for something other than the standard 47k impedance, do people generally parallel or remove the 47k R19?

The drift is normal, but if you put a 47uF 25v electrolytic between R14 and ground it will zero out the DC offset.

No need to remove the 47K, 47K in parallel with 100 ohms is 99.79 ohms.
 
The Pearl One is a great phonostage and absolutely worth building. The K170s are no issue to get, and the good news is you can very easily replace the K389 with a pair of K170s. :D
